Hamilton: Today was a dream...

Lewis Hamilton increased his F1 world championship lead by another seven points after the Belgian Grand Prix, describing his lights-to-flag win as 'a dream'. Starting from a tenth pole position of the season – which clinched the qualifying trophy with eight rounds to run – Hamilton made a good getaway and, having resisted an eager Sergio Perez into Les Combes on lap one, was never troubled again.
